vim 에서 한글 입출력에 대해 여쭙니다.
글쓴이: sunnmoon / 작성시간: 수, 2007/11/14 - 3:57오전
아무래도 이문제에 대해 내용이 있을거 같아 검색을 몇일째 했는데
안되어서 실례를 범하네요 ..(_ _)
환경의 제 블로그 웹호스팅 받는 계정으로 putty로 접속 해서 vim으로
파일을 열어볼때 한글이 깨집니다.
코맨드 라인에서는 한글 잘 입력 되구요. 상관 없는건지 모르겠는데..
같은 파일을 more 명령으로 보면 한글 잘 보입니다.
echo $LANG
en_US
라고 나오고요.. putty의 translation은 UTF-8입니다.
vim 에서 set encoding=utf8 해봤는데 이또한 변화가 없구요.
나름대로 검색 해봤는데 도저히 못찾아서 질문드립니다. 중복된 질문
이겟지만.. 가르침 부탁드립니다...(_ _)
Forums:
~/.vimrc파일에...
만일 그 파일이 없다면 새로 만들어서 저 두 줄만 넣으시면 됩니다.
vim의 인코딩 관련 세팅이 총 세가지입니다. encoding은 내부에 데이터를 저장하는 방식으로 알고 있습니다. (요건 약간 불확실...) fileencoding은 새로 생성한 파일을 저장할 때 쓸 인코딩 기본값입니다. fileencodings는 파일을 읽을 때 파일의 인코딩을 추측하는 순서입니다. 위에 제가 쓴 것은 먼저 연 파일이 utf-8인지 검사하고, 아니면 확장완성형인지 검사하고, 그것도 아니면 바이트순서가 들어간 유니코드문서인지 검사해서 연다는 뜻입니다.
---------- 시그 *****
저도 세벌식을 씁니다.
M$윈도우즈, 리눅스, 맥오에스텐, 맥오에스클래식을 모두 엔드유저 수준으로 쓴답니다.
http://psg9.egloos.com
=================
잠못자는 한솔아빠
답변 감사 합니다.
먼제 답변 주셔서 감사합니다.
좋은 정보 주셧는데.. 제경우에는 안되네요. vimrc에 추가해보고 직접 set 명령어를 써봐도
안되네요. 증상은 변함 없이 똑같구요. 분명예전에는 됐는데.. 호스팅 업체에 물어봐야 할까요..;;
참 답답하네요
Romantic-Oriented Programming
http://sunnmoon.pe.kr
Romantic-Oriented Programming
http://sunnmoon.pe.kr
덤으로 한가지 팁
만약 어떤 문서를 열었는데 글씨가 다 깨졌다... 그런데 나는 그 파일의 인코딩이 뭔지는 안다면 수동으로 인코딩을 지정해서 파일을 열 수 있습니다.
e!명령은 같은 파일을 강제로 다시 열고 ++enc옵션으로 인코딩을 지정합니다.
비슷한 원리로 fileencoding세팅과는 상관없이 따로 인코딩을 지정해 저장할 때도 :w ++enc={encoding} 을 이용할 수 있습니다.
---------- 시그 *****
저도 세벌식을 씁니다.
M$윈도우즈, 리눅스, 맥오에스텐, 맥오에스클래식을 모두 엔드유저 수준으로 쓴답니다.
http://psg9.egloos.com
=================
잠못자는 한솔아빠
댓글 달기